Soundblaster Live 24bit not working in - Debian 3.1


Hi,

I just bought a Soundblaster Live 24bit card and installed it. I've got it setup on Windows XP using the SB drivers etc, but cant get it to work on Debian 3.1 Sarge.

I've gone to the ALSA website and installed everything they said to, but when I get to the "alsamixer" command, I get: "No mixer elems found"

If I do an lspci I get: 0000:02:09.0 Multimedia audio controller: Creative Labs SB Audigy LS

When I run alsaconf it says no supported PnP or PCI devices found.

I tried the "getting sound to work" from the ubuntu guide thinking that would help, since Ubuntu is Debian based, but that didn't seem to work either.

What else.... I've uninstalled ESD, then found out it wouldn't conflict... I removed and re-installed alsa-utils

I'm completely lost, if anyone can help, I'd really appreciate it.
